Santiago. - Chile will promote the use of lithium by special contract award in the exploration and extraction of gold. Framed in this purpose is planned for Wednesday in this capital the presentation of innovative technological projects developed in the country in relation to the strategic mineral, government sources announced. On the so-called Special Operating Contracts Lithium, Undersecretary of Mining, Paul Wagner, said they were aimed at enabling the exploitation of mineral in many places that "today is unable to do." "We lithium thousand 500 years mining experience," Wagner said yesterday. He said that the country has 50 salt lakes or closed basins, ports and logistics for exporting lithium, besides that "prices are rising." Chile leads the world lithium market with a share of 41 percent of global production. Also contains 25 percent of the reserves of the alkali metal throughout the world.
